Vancouver’s psychedelic folk sweethearts The Royal Oui have just announced that they will release their self-titled debut full-length on February 11, 2014 through File Under: Music in Canada. The duo has just shared the achingly beautiful new single off of their debut “True”.
Entirely self-produced, The Royal Oui LP features eleven captivating and vulnerable tracks, that pull at your heartstrings as Ari and Adrienne find just the right words, harmonies, and textures to charm us through the good, difficult, and the changing times that go into growing a relationship. Just as the name implies, the lead track “Siren Song” draws the listener in with its alluring harmonies and charming lyrics. “Dirty Snow” turns “Let It Snow” on its head, as the duo reflects on the wintery aftermath of hurricane Sandy. From the playfully endearing single “When You Lose Your Mind” to the delicate and minimalistic “Don’t You Think That I”, the collection of songs on the The Royal Oui are fresh, yet familiar, delivered in a voice that is truly greater than the sum of its parts.
THE ROYAL OUI is comprised of acclaimed songwriters Adrienne Pierce and Ari Shine. Before coming together to write with a shared voice, the husband and wife duo cultivated grassroots fan bases through word of mouth and extensive touring, as well as exposure through film and television. Shine made his name as the co-winner of the John Lennon Song of The Year award in 2006. He was then shortlisted at the Grammy’s in 2012 for “Americana album of the year “ and was handpicked to tour alongside Foo Fighter’s lead guitarist Chris Shifflet. Pierce came into renown as the West Coast songstress who toured with the likes of Jane Siberry and Damien Rice, while having her songs exposed to millions through TV (Grey’s Anatomy), soundtrack albums (Veronica Mars), and commercial placements (FIAT).
